Prane (Consultant) | 視頻video | http://file.papertrans.cn/668/667843/667843.mp4 | 圖書封面 |  | 描述 | Ecological requirements are forcing a change in tech- nology of industrially applied coatings. At present sol- vent-borne coatings dominate this field but in the next few years rapidly increasing use will be made of aqueous coatings, electrocoating, solvent-free liquid coatings which can be cured by U. V.-light or electronbeam, and powder coatings. This monograph describes some recent developments in these new "non-polluting" coating technologies. It is impossible to predict how big a share each of these novel coatings will take from the conventional in- dustrial finishes market which at present represents an annual volume of about one billion dollars. In all likeli- hood each will find its own specialized use. We hope that this monograph will help the reader to form a perspective of the various novel coatings, their method of application, their advantages and their limitations. J. L. Gardon Joseph W.
